Mr. Murphy served as Vice Chairman of the Board and Executive Officer, General Electric Company from 1997 until his retirement in 1999. He reported to Mr. John F. Welch, Chairman and CEO, and was a member of the GE Corporate Executive Office. Previously, he was an Executive Vice President of RCA, responsible for the operation of Communications and Electronic Services and for the Corporate International Development division. Before joining RCA, Mr. Murphy served as a litigation attorney with Metropolitan Life Insurance Company and as an attorney with the Central Intelligence Agency. Mr. Murphy was a member of President Reagan’s National Security Telecommunications Advisory Committee, and is the former chairman and a permanent member of the Board of Directors of the Armed Forces Communications and Electronics Association. Mr. Murphy serves as a director of Lockheed Martin Corporation, BellSouth Corporation from 1999 to 2004, and trustee of St. Francis Hospital.
